WebThe National Coué Institute was founded in 1922 in New York City to further the ideas of Emile Coué (1857-1926), the French originator of Couéism, a psychotherapeutic system based on hypnosis and autosuggestion. Coué and his system were brought to the U.S. by Oliver S. Lyford, an engineer and industrialist.
